Drive Belt Replacement (Cooling Fan)

Removal Procedure

Caution: Refer to Battery Disconnect Caution in Service Precautions.

1. Disconnect the negative battery cable.





2. Loosen the adjusting bolt (1) and the pivot bolt (3).
3. Remove the tension on the fan belt by rotating the tension bolt (2) counterclockwise.





4. Remove the 4 fan nuts (1). Use a second wrench to hold the fan shaft.

Important: Do not damage the radiator when removing the fan.

5. Detach the fan from the pulley hub and remove the fan belt.

Installation Procedure





1. Install the fan belt while holding the fan away from the pulley hub.
2. Install the fan to the hub.

Notice: Refer to Fastener Notice in Service Precautions.

3. Install the 4 fan nuts. Use a second wrench to hold the fan shaft.
^ Tighten the fan nuts to 11 Nm (97 inch lbs.).
4. Install the fan belt properly on the pulleys.
5. Turn the tension bolt (2) clockwise in order to obtain the specified belt deflection (4) under 10 kg (22 lbs.) of force.
New Belt Deflection 4 - 5 mm (0.16 - 0.20 inch)
Used Belt Deflection 5 - 7 mm (0.20 - 0.27 inch)

6. Tighten the adjusting bolt (1) and the pivot bolt (3) while holding the correct tension on the fan belt.
^ Tighten the bolts to 45 Nm (33 ft. lbs.).
7. Connect the negative battery cable.
^ Tighten the battery cable bolt to 15 Nm (11 ft. lbs.).
